HERSHEY, Pa. — Jaslyn Gardner of Enterprise, Utah, won the girls 100-meter dash at the Hershey's Track and Field North American Final on Saturday.
The 13-year-old's win in the 13- to 14-year-old girls race was the top performance of 13 Utah athletes competing in divisions of ages 9-10, 11-12 and 13-14. To qualify for the meet, the competitors won state and regional meets.
William Prettyman, 12, of Salt Lake City, and Heidi Samsion, 10, of Springville, both placed second in their races (100 meters and 400 meters, respectively). Taylan Whitehead, 10, of Santa Clara, took third in the 50-meter dash while Utah's youngest participant, Ethan Peterson, 9, of Farmington, took third in the 400 meters.
